Rock wool production line
Our company can provide complete sets of rock wool production line, including process design, equipment selection, non-standard equipment manufacturing, installation and commissioning and operation training.
The process design fully considers production safety, product quality, operating costs, environmental emissions and investment. Effectively recycle and use the cupola exhaust gas and incinerate the curing furnace tail gas. We follow the 'energy saving, emission reduction standards.' We have successfully provided equipment and technical services to dozens of rock wool production companies.
